Ingredients

Main Ingredients for Pumpkin Cinnamon Roll Bake

– 2 cans of refrigerated cinnamon roll dough

– 1 cup pumpkin puree

– 1/2 cup cream cheese, softened

– 1/2 cup brown sugar

– 1 teaspoon cinnamon

– 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g

– 1/4 teaspoon cloves

– 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

– Additional icing from cinnamon roll cans

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ation Steps

1. First,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This sets the stage for baking.

2. Next, grease a 9×13 inch baking dish with cooking spray or butter. This keeps things from sticking.

3. In a large bowl, mix together the pumpkin puree, cream cheese, br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, cloves, and vanilla extract. Blend until smooth. This mixture brings the rich pumpkin flavor to life.

Assembling the Bake

1. Open the cans of refrigerated cinnamon roll dough. Separate the rolls and cut each one into quarters. This allows for easy layering.

2. In your greased baking dish, layer half of the cut cinnamon roll pieces evenly across the bottom. This forms the base.

3. Pour half of the pumpkin mixture over the cinnamon rolls, covering them well. If you like, sprinkle half of the chopped pecans on top for a nice crunch.

4. Add the remaining cinnamon roll pieces over the pumpkin layer. Then, pour the rest of the pumpkin mixture on top. Finish by adding the remaining pecans to enhance the flavor.

Baking

1. Bake your creation in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es. The cinnamon rolls should turn golden brown.

2. To check for doneness, insert a toothpick into the center. It should come out clean. This ensures everything is cooked perfectly.

3. Once baked, let it cool for about 10 minutes. Then drizzle the icing from the cinnamon roll cans over the warm bake. A drizzle of maple syrup adds a sweet touch.

Storage Info

Proper Cooling & Storage

Let your pumpkin cinnamon roll bake cool for about 10 minutes after baking. This cooling time lets the flavors settle and makes it easier to slice. Use a large cutting board to transfer the bake. A good choice for storage is an airtight container. You can also use a baking dish with a lid.

Refrigeration and Freezing Tips

To refrigerate, cover your bake tightly with plastic wrap or foil. It keeps the moisture in and prevents drying. For freezing, cut the bake into portions. Wrap each piece in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er bag. This way, you can enjoy it later. When ready to eat, thaw in the fridge overnight. Reheat in the oven at 350°F for about 10-15 minutes.

Shelf Life

In the fridge, your pumpkin cinnamon roll bake stays fresh for about 3-4 days. Watch for any signs of spoilage, like an off smell or mold. If the texture becomes hard or dry, it’s time to toss it. Always trust your senses; they guide you well in the kitchen.

Can I make it ahead of time?

Yes, you can make it ahead! Prepare the dish, but do not bake it right away. Cover the baking dish and store it in the fridge overnight. When you are ready to bake, let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es. Then, bake it as the recipe states. This way, you save time and enjoy warm cinnamon rolls in the morning.

How do I ensure my cinnamon rolls rise properly?

To help your cinnamon rolls rise, use fresh dough from the fridge. Let it come to room temperature for about 30 minutes before baking. Make sure your oven is preheated to the right temperature. Also, avoid opening the oven door too much while it bakes. A warm environment helps the dough rise well. These small steps make a big difference in getting fluffy rolls!
